i think there are some upsets to be had this week.
soto-toledo: soto is good, with the rare combo of youth and ring experience. i can see the guy holding onto a few belts down the road. toledo is more of a showcase, hopefully afterwards soto takes on some of the elites. soto pays -2500, only good for parlays.
mesi-linberger: heres a chance to make some solid cash!!! linberger pays +600. had this fight happened pre-bleed id say this is an easy mesi tko1. however, since the jirov blows to the back of mesi's head, joe hasnt been the same. he is slow with poor reflexes. linberger is terrible but he is allot better than the guys mesi has fought recently. a few of those guys gave mesi a rough time. mesi retires after this fight.
tua-hawkins: hawkins doesnt have enough power to keep tua honest. this one may go the distance, may be closer than it should be, but tua wins. tua pays -2500, at this price hawkins may be worth a small wager.
abazi-guerrero: this is a no win for the ghost. guerrero has KO abazi to win. he wont get the decision in denmark, where some truelly horrid hometown decisions have happened. abazi pays -135
davis-wilson: 2 small heavies/blown up cruisers. wilson has done halfway decent vs. heavies he has faced, so im guessing he has the power over davis. davis looks tough but he doesnt take a shot very well and his stamina is terrible. ill go with wilson paying -150
marrone-barnes: ever since i saw marrone almost get KOed by zack page ive been low on him. barnes is a solid jounryman due an upset win. marrone is probally better than maddalone and gavern though, 2 guys that beat barnes. marrone pays -1800, which is too much. barnes might be decent at +1000 for a small wager.
banks-ayala: when its a rematch i tend to go for the guy that won the first fight. when the first winner pays +235, i jump all over it. maybe it was a bad decision but it still counts. banks won the first fight and pays +235
montiel-gorres: montiel is a good fighter that has never lost a fight that wasnt real close. gorres is fighting in his home country. latino fighters have been getting shafted in asia for the last few years, im guessing gorres wins by SD. gorres pays +175

Wagers for week of 02.09
a nice small week of quality fights.
johanssen-burns: this is a hard fight to call. burns is tricky and he handed graham earl his first loss. johanssen probally has the tools to win but i wouldnt count burns out. burns pays +115
chambers-rossy: 2 prospects fighting, who cares if neither is really that great. chambers probally has enough skill to avoid anything rossy can bring. fast eddie probally cruises to an easy, boring UD. chambers pays -240
juarez-lucero: there was a bad line on the sportsboard when this first came out. the first line read juarez -170, i knew that was a mistake. its been corrected to -1700 and thats right on the money. easy win for rocky.
mosley-collazo: i think mosley wins this fight, allthough it may not be pretty. he has the tools and does the little things that will help him get a decision. collazo is game but in the longrun just doesnt have the physical tools to compete with sugar shane. also collazo will not enjoy the size advantage he had vs. hatton. mosley by TKO/KO/DQ is a good bet because collazo bleeds. mosley pays -360
harris-lazcano: juan lazcano came in fat his last fight vs. fringe contender garnica and almost got beat. probally got a gift from what i have read, before that he was wrecking solid fighters. harris is overated and i think he is badly overpriced at -295. juan lazcano paying +235 is solid wager. this is a really a pick'em, and in my mind almost losing to a journeyman is not as bad as being knocked out by one like harris was not so long ago.
ward-salazar: this is the easy money fight. ward pays -1300. she has allready beat salazar and will beat her again simply because she will be about 9 inches taller than her. ward also proves that someone can be brutally KO'ed and still come back. her ko loss to wolfe was as hard of a KO as ive ever seen.
kikui-kono: kikui has allready won a close fight vs. kono. however i think kono has a pretty awesome name. kohei kono sounds like a ninja. ill wager on a ninja everytime. kono pays +140

Top 25 Heavies for January
my top 25 heavyweights as of 12-12-06. to be updated 01-22-07
1. wladimir klitschko: remains #1.
2. sam peter: will have to KO toney to generate more hype for a wlad rematch.
3. james toney: looked fat recently, probally on his way to another loss or draw.
4. shannon briggs: I think he gets KO'ed vs. sultan.
5. nicolay valuev: mccline is the perfect opponent for him.
6. oleg maskaev: thank god he didnt lose to okhello, oleg loses to the first semi-decent conteder he faces.
7. calvin brock: probally have him overanked, will drop him if he doesnt look good in his next fight.
8. sergei lyakhovich: see #7.
9. ruslan chagaev: id favor him over mccline or valuev, valuev would be a closer fight though.
10. sultan ibragimov: gets his shot vs. the 2nd most beatable titlist.
11. ray austin: soon to be fodder for a young gun.
12. hasim rahman: he will be a 10 loss gatekeeper by 09.
13. john ruiz: see #12.
14. lamon brewster: should be back soon, see #7.
15. chris byrd: i think he is done, floyd patterson type retirement for byrd.
16. matt skelton: might as well fight audley.
17. evander holyfield: id favor him over maskaev big.
18. oliver mccall: showed last week that he can still pour it on when he has to.
19. wladimir virchis: good resume, his only loss was controversial to #9.
20. david tua: fighting journeymen all the way to a title shot aka. the maskaev route .
21. michael moorer: power alone gets him a ranking. can still dominate clubfighters.
22. davarryl williamson: has enough pop to hurt anyone. still dangerous for prospects wanting into the top 25. good gatekeeper.
23. jameel mccline: last chance vs. valuev, better fight like he wants to win rather than just fighting to survive.
24. alexander povetkin: did what he should have done to mayfield, should fight a gatekeeper next.
25. tony thompson: guinn almost got upset last week, that makes his biggest win have less luster.
the 15 outside looking in (no order): oleg platov, eddie chambers, malik scott, larry donald, luan krasniqui, jf bergeron, jd chapman, roman greenberg, mike mollo, taras bidenko, alexander dimitrenko, chris arreola, tye fields, travis walker and brian minto.
ray mercer is the latest old man to make a comeback. he will be fighting this weekend vs. a journeyman.
danny williams career is officially over. he got allot of mileage out of that tyson victory; not training for big fights was a bad career move though.

The Big Weekend!!!!
The Big Weekend.
boxing first, of course
stevens-mack: stevens is heavily hyped and i dont know why. he is average, i even think his power is overated. its easy to get KO's when fighting guys that have little to no skill. mack isnt a world beater but he is a bit better than stevens. mack pays +115.
lawrence-guinn: i bet against guinn vs. page and almost won a big upset (ive read that page and i were robbed) guinn is now just fighting to get a paycheck. lawrence may have gotten knocked cold in his last fight but ive seen that happen plenty of times to guys and they recover. lawrence was always a defensive first fighter anyways and guinn will probally help him out by only throwing 20-30 punches a round. lawrence pays +200
kirkland-lyell: kirkland has all the skill needed to win easy. pays only -1100
bradley-garnica: it depends what garnica shows up. the portly slow garnica that got KO'ed by mike rosales, or the counterpuncher that beat up mausa and was robbed vs. lazcano? neither of those guys have much anymore though. bradley is a fireplug and will be a contender for years to come, i think he makes a statement with this win. bradley pays -200
baloyi-ruiz: ruiz is not as bad as his record and baloyi is not as good as his. however ruiz makes it a habit of losing decisions in his opps backyard. chances are he will lose another whether he deserves it or not. baloyo pays -875
ali-o'neal: easy money here. ali should win just as easy as she did a few years ago. we need uglier, tougher women to fight. watching these same ladies fight over and over makes womens boxing almost impossible to watch. ali pays -7000
adamek-dawson: dawson is still a +160 dog. this should be an even fight. adamek has fought and beat the better comp. but those guys had a style that suits his. its easy to get the tough wins when your opps. style fits yours so well. adameki has heart and a good punch but dawson will be the first guy he has fought that can box circles around him. im all over dawson at +160
diaz-chavez: ive seen too many guys lose their edge after an opponent dies. chavez seems like he may be one of those, top that off with the fact that he has been plagued with injuries and diaz has impressed me allot lately, ill take diaz at -140spinks-jones: why the hell is spinks only -260? jones and spinks have close to the same style, however spinks is allot faster. spinks will win this by scores of 118-110, 119-109 and that sort.
rabah-ndou: a pick'em. i like ndous take all comers attitude and his underdog odds so ill go with him paying +115. i have no real rhyme or reason for doing so though.
